What is Provectus Biopharmaceuticals EV-to-EBITDA?

Provectus Biopharmaceuticals PVCT -4.00% EV-to-EBITDA is -5.10 as of Aug. 03, 2026. The stock has 3 warning signs investors should review. Among 416 Biotechnology companies, Provectus Biopharmaceuticals ranks worse than 240384.38% on this metric.

EV-to-EBITDA is calculated as enterprise value divided by its EBITDA. As of today, Provectus Biopharmaceuticals's enterprise value is $27.77 Mil. Provectus Biopharmaceuticals's EBITDA for the trailing twelve months (TTM) ended in Mar. 2026 was $-5.44 Mil. Therefore, Provectus Biopharmaceuticals's EV-to-EBITDA for today is -5.10.

Provectus Biopharmaceuticals EV-to-EBITDA Calculation

Provectus Biopharmaceuticals's EV-to-EBITDA for today is calculated as:

EV-to-EBITDA=Enterprise Value (Today)/EBITDA (TTM)
=27.769/-5.442
=-5.10

Provectus Biopharmaceuticals's current Enterprise Value is $27.77 Mil.
Provectus Biopharmaceuticals's EBITDA for the trailing twelve months (TTM) ended in Mar. 2026 adds up the quarterly data reported by the company within the most recent 12 months, which was $-5.44 Mil.

Provectus Biopharmaceuticals Business Description

Address 800 South Gay Street, Suite 1610, Knoxville, TN, USA, 37929
Provectus Biopharmaceuticals Inc is a clinical-stage biotechnology company developing immunotherapy medicines for different diseases based on a class of bioactive synthetic small molecule halogenated xanthenes (HXs). Its flagship HX molecule is named rose bengal sodium (RBS). The company's proprietary, patented, pharmaceutical-grade RBS is the active pharmaceutical ingredient (API) in all its clinical development and non-clinical research programs. It has one operating and reporting segment, namely, the development of immunotherapy medicines.
